Kiriko Original Scarf, Classic, Indigo Nami wallet Author(s): Keiichi KunoThe Nami (), or wave pattern was commonly used on armor and banners during the Sengoku Era, as wars resembled moving waves. It was also used in shrines to represent gods of the sea. The Nami pattern represents unity and strength. Each scarf is sewn, pressed and packaged by hand in Portland, Oregon.
